Circular Bolt-On Sight Glass for ANSI Flange Connections
Ready for installation on existing ANSI or DIN standard flanges, this bolt-on unit consists of a base with a raised face flange to fit standard ANSI Class 150 flange nozzles. Sizes range from 2 to 8" and all conform to ASTM standards. The glass disc, either borosilicate or quartz, is clamped in place by a gasketed glass retainer held by threaded bolts.
For added safety, use a Metaglas Safety Sight Glass disc in place of the conventional glass. Other options include lights, such as the USL13, Wiper Type I, and a spray ring, inquire for details.

Metaglas® Hinged Sight Glass for Quick & Easy Vessel Access
When a quick-opening port is required in a process application, this hinged assembly, which incorporates the use of Metaglas, can be used up to 150 psi, depending on size. It is particularly suitable where a process requires sampling or additives, or when it is necessary to clean the inside of the sight glass from time to time. Both ANSI bolt-on and weld-on styles are available. Accessories available include Lumiglas luminaires and wipers, inquire for details.

Lumiglas® Hi-Pressure Weld-On Sight Glass Series DIN 28120
Available in six standard sizes that provide viewing areas ranging in size from approximately 3" to 9" in diameter. This weld-on assembly is designed to provide direct visual inspection of process vessels, separators, silos, pipelines and storage tanks.
To illuminate the interior of the vessel, an optional LumiStar Light allows viewing and lighting through the same port, saving the additional expense of a separate light port. Explosion proof lights, see USL05-Ex, and non-explosion proof lights, see USL13, are available as well, inquire for details.

Obround Weld-On for Level Indication
Welded into a vessel or a pipeline, these rugged fittings provide either flow or level indication. They are available in carbon steel, stainless steel and special alloys. Obround visible glass sizes range from 1 to 4" in width and 6" to 24" inches in length, and are suitable for ASME code requirements. Rectangular sight-glass fittings are available with a 5/8-inch wide view and up to 70" in overall length. Custom designs are also available, inquire for details.
